Mastering the MBA 2010 provides readers with a wealth of information on how to make the most of business school. The book gives a holistic overview of a top MBA program from a student's viewpoint with a detailed perspective of career options, recruiting, classes, and social life. All three authors graduated from top 5 MBA programs. They share their experiences along with insights gained from interviews with executives of major financial firms, consultancies, corporations, and students from the top business schools. Readers are walked through all aspects of life in a top MBA program. They are introduced to the rigorous recruiting process and given the information needed to maximize recruiting efforts for career success. Common MBA career options are described in detail and interviews with alumni that have pursued investment banking, asset management, consulting, marketing, management and finance in a company provide insight to available career paths. The book provides a detailed walk-through of a summer internship at a bulge bracket investment bank, a must read for inspiring bankers. Readers peak into the classroom and learn what MBA life is like both academically and socially. The craziness of MBA social life may read like fiction, but knowing the norms before starting a program will allow readers to be prepared for success. The 2010 edition was written during the deepest of modern recessions, and provides in-depth coverage of the financial crisis and its effect on the MBA labor market. Several students' experiences with a turbulent MBA job market are shared in explicit detail. Tips are provided for successfully pursuing a career in finance during times of both boom and bust. Getting into a top program is a great achievement, making the most of it is what counts. This book helps readers maximize their return on investment in a top MBA by helping them be prepared for recruiting, ready for the social scene, and engaged in the program of their choice.

This book investigates the market-driven transformation of the higher education sector and the response given by the translation programmes in the UK and China, two vastly different social and economic contexts. It provides an in-depth look at six selected case studies, critically analysing how social, economic, and political factors have affect curriculum designs in different translation programmes. This innovative volume contributes to the development of knowledge in an important area of translation studies and opens a new way for providing both cross-national and cross-disciplinary perspectives in analysing the curricula of translation programmes.
